Re: German bunkers in Italy
No idea where to post this picture. According to the caption a German's service coast guns in Italy. Captured Italian battery? Not sure, easy to recognise typical Krupp horizontal wedge block breech. Former KuK Marine 1ww barrels (Skoda)?

Re: German bunkers in Italy
This is Battery CATTANEO at Taranto Italy. It was to consist of 3- 305 mm Austrian K 10 guns removed from an Austrian Battleship scrapped by Italy after WW I. My understanding is that it was never fully operational and the picture represents the only operational gun of the battery.
